The value of Premium Motor Spirit (petrol) at retail filling stations is about to rise to no less than N1,332 per litre nationwide, following a recent upward assessment by entrepreneurs in response to the newest hike by the Dangote Petroleum Refinery.

This comes as MRS Oil Nigeria Plc issued a brand new pricing template to its sellers, signalling what might change into the brand new benchmark for pump costs throughout the nation.

In a communication to sellers on Saturday, the corporate introduced a revised pump value of N1,332 per litre, whereas firm supply was fastened at N1,290 per litre and self-collection at N1,282 per litre.

The discover learn, “Please be told that our PMS value has been revised as detailed beneath. Kindly impact modifications the place mandatory: Pump Worth: N1,332, Firm Supply: N1,290 Self assortment: N1,282. Additionally notice that the portal is open to position orders and also you’re inspired to take action. The minimal amount for firm supply is 50,000 litres.”

The corporate said that every one product loading could be accomplished on the Dangote refinery, underscoring the ability’s rising dominance within the nation’s gasoline provide chain.

The event adopted a recent improve within the refinery’s ex-depot value, which was raised to N1,275 per litre in its fifth upward assessment in March alone.

Barely hours after saying an earlier improve to N1,245 per litre, the refinery once more revised its gantry value upward by N30, representing a 2.4 per cent rise, and a N100 improve from the N1,175 per litre bought earlier within the month.

It additionally adjusted its coastal value from N1,512,648 per metric tonne to N1,646,748 per metric tonne, reflecting a rise of N134,100, or 8.9 per cent.

Findings by our correspondent utilizing petroleumprice.ng confirmed that the Dangote refinery has adjusted petrol costs 5 occasions in March, reflecting a steep upward trajectory pushed by world oil market dynamics.

At the start of March, the refinery raised its gantry value from N774 per litre on March 2 to N874, earlier than subsequent will increase to N1,050 N1,175, N1,245, and now N1,275 per litre, whereas the coastal value rose from N1,512,648 to N1,646,748 per metric tonne.

This was adopted by one other leap to N1,050 per litre, representing a N176 improve from N874, or about 20.1 per cent.

Inside days, the worth climbed once more to N1,175 per litre, including N125, or 11.9 per cent.

On March 20, the refinery elevated the worth to N1,245 per litre, a N70 rise, representing roughly 6.0 per cent.

Hours later, the newest adjustment pushed the worth additional to N1,275 per litre, including one other N30, or 2.4 per cent.

Cumulatively, the gantry value has surged by N501 per litre from N774 at first of the month to N1,275, representing a pointy improve of roughly 64.7 per cent in lower than three weeks.

Equally, coastal costs have adopted an upward pattern, rising from round N1.45m per metric tonne earlier within the month to N1.646m, reflecting sustained stress on worldwide product pricing and freight prices.

The brand new coastal value moved from N1,512,648 per metric tonne to N1,646,748 per metric tonne, reflecting a rise of N134,100, or about 8.9 per cent.

The newest improve is predicted to set off a recent wave of pump value changes throughout the nation, with transport fares and commodity costs more likely to rise in response.

In the meantime, the Dangote Refinery has as soon as once more adjusted its pricing template, elevating the gantry value of Automotive Fuel Oil (diesel) to N1,750 per litre.

The event indicators a continued upward pattern in power prices, with fast implications for transport, logistics, and industrial operations throughout the nation.

The brand new value marks a pointy N250 leap from N1,500 per litre, which had solely just lately been elevated from N1,430 about one week in the past.

The fast sequence of changes highlights the volatility presently shaping Nigeria’s downstream petroleum market.
